Default 05 Dodge Ram with upgrade but hard start

I have a 05 Dodge Ram 2500. 5.9 Cummins. It has 145k miles. Upgrades include Air Dog 150, rebuilt injectors by Industrial Injections with am added 100 hp, Edge Juice, K&N cold air intake, rebuilt turbo, stage 4 tranny, new grid heater. Only thing is it takes 5 plus seconds to start. Once its warmed up its not that bad. Why? What can I do to fix this?
